Latvian starch maker Aloja-Starkelsen raises annual turnover 16.2%

BC, Riga, 04.01.2017.Print version
The Swedish-owned Latvian potato starch maker Aloja-Starkelsen generated EUR 7.621 mln in turnover in the past financial year from September 1, 2015, to August 31, 2016, and increased its profit 20.8% to EUR 287,850, according to Firmas.lv business information website writes LETA.

The company's management said in its report enclosed to the annual financial statements that the turnover growth was due to higher sales of organic potato starch and growing sales in Sweden.


During the past financial year Aloja-Starkelsen bought new fixed assets and renovated the existing fixed assets to increase production efficiency, to reduce energy consumption and to improve product quality. Those projects were carried out with support from the EU structural funds.


In the previous financial year that lasted from September 1, 2014, to August 31, 2015, Aloja-Starkelsen reported a profit of EUR 238,203 on a turnover of EUR 6.56 mln.


Founded in 1991, Aloja-Starkelsen is 97.93% owned by Swedish company Sveriges Starkelseproducenter Forening.
